2. Advertising feature: "Nanotechnology, Science and Applications"

"Nanotechnology, Science and Applications" is an international, peer-reviewed Open Access journal focusing on the science of nanotechnology in a wide range of industrial and academic applications.

The journal is characterized by the rapid reporting of reviews, original research, and application studies across all sectors, including engineering, optics, bio-medicine, cosmetics, textiles, resource sustainability and science. Applied research into nano-materials, particles, nano-structures and fabrication, diagnostics and analytics, drug delivery and toxicology constitute an important focus of the journal.

3. Advertising feature: Scientists well positioned for success with new manipulation device

Researchers at Northumbria University have developed the prototype for a new generation of positioning device that operates with nanometre precision. This ground-breaking technology could help increase the ease and accuracy of laboratory work in crucial fields such as stem cell research.
